Anyone in cape town using uninet? Can you tell me whether they have got a good coverage and acceptable service? I do not mind having a dialup speed as long as I have a functioning 24/7 connection. Thanks

freeek
04-09-2004, 10:35 AM
Uninet has quite a good coverage over the cape town region. Their service is acceptable. Its actually very good with everything regard http. Downloads from websites are almost always on 15k constant(128k). However p2p is something that crawls. P2P is only after 7. Even after 7 you get dialup speeds from p2p. This is all good for me as im not a p2p'er. Only sad thing is that bit torrent is included in p2p.

Latency depended stuff. Good on business packages, inconsistent on home package - its improving slowly tho.
